Managed Floating Exchange Rate
A currency exchange rate system where the value floats in the market but is managed by the government or central bank to prevent extreme fluctuations.
Economic Turbulence
refers to periods of significant economic uncertainty, characterized by volatility in financial markets, fluctuations in economic indicators, and unpredictable economic growth.
Balance of Payments
A record of all economic transactions between the residents of a country and the rest of the world within a certain period.
